LEADER BIBLE STUDY Notice that God made an immeasurable leap in His value of humans relative to the rest of creation. He created mankind, both male and female, in His image (Genesis 1:27). This means that humans have characteristics like God Himself. We can communicate in complex languages and can make moral choices. Most importantly, we have a spiritual nature and can have a personal relationship with God. Genesis 2 provides details of God’s creation of man, called Adam in chapter 3. God made the man from the dust of the earth. Unlike the animals created earlier, God breathed life into the man! God placed him in a beautiful garden. He told the man to name the animals. No creature, however, was adequate as a companion for the man, so God put him to sleep and formed a woman from his rib. The biblical definition of marriage was established with Adam and Eve. Even though Adam and Eve sinned and suffered the consequences of their sin against God (Genesis 3), they began a family. Soon their family, like most others since, began to experience problems. Adam and Eve had two sons, Cain and Abel. The younger, Abel, became a shepherd, and Cain became a farmer. At some point in time, Cain made an offering of some of his crops to God. Abel also made an offering of some of the firstborn of his flock. For a reason that is not explained, God accepted Abel’s offering but rejected Cain’s. The rejection angered Cain. God saw that Cain was angry and tried to warn him of the dangers of unchecked sin. Unfortunately, the situation got much worse (Genesis 4:8-9). INTRODUCTORY ACTIVITY ►Cheers for Family Week 1 __ Week 2 __

Prior to the session, make a list of each child’s immediate family members. If uncertain

about names, ask caregivers upon each child’s arrival. Once kids settle into the room,

read aloud the list in random order. Prompt kids to clap and cheer when they hear the

name of one of their family members. Guide nonverbal children to look at you when

hearing a familiar name. Say: “God made you and your family. You are His creation.”

►Name the Animals Week 1 __ Week 2 __

Review by reminding children that made the animals. Show the Teaching Picture

and point to Adam. Mention that God made Adam. Say: “Adam gave names to all the

animals.” Invite a child to draw an animal picture card. Identify the animal. Continue

until each child has had a turn to draw a card and name the animal.

* Challenge: Show a child an animal card. Offer the child two magnetic alphabet

letters. Lead the child to choose which letter indicates the first letter of the animal’s

name. Place both the card and the letter on the baking sheet.

STUDY THE BIBLE ►Video Week 1 __ Week 2 __

Use the “God Made People: Life Action” and “The First Family: Life Action” videos to

introduce the Bible story or to review it at the end of the session.

►The First Family Week 1 __ Week 2 __

Open your Bible to Genesis 1. Tell the children to listen closely as you tell them the

names of the people God made to be the first family. Invite three boys and one girl

to stand in front of the group. At the appropriate time as you tell the story, give each

child a name card to hold. For review, make a statement about each person in the

first family. Lead kids to point to or say the name of the first family member you are

describing.

• God made this man first. He have names to all the animals. (Adam)

• God made this woman to be Adam’s helper. (Eve)

• This son of Adam and Eve was a farmer. (Cain)

• This son of Adam and Eve took care of the family’s sheep. (Abel)

Lead children in prayer. Thank God for the first family, and for each child’s family.

PRACTICE BIBLE SKILLS ►Cup Tower Week 1 __ Week 2 __

Challenge children to build a cup tower while learning the Weekly Verse,

Deuteronomy 5:16. Place a cup right side up and say “Love,” the first word of the verse.

Turn the next cup upside down, place it on the base cup, and say “Love your,” the first

two words of the verse. Continue to stack the cups in the same pattern while adding

a word to the verse. When stacking the sixth cup, add the Scripture reference. If the

cup tower falls, start over with the beginning of the verse. Explain that children can

love their parents or caregivers by obeying them, listening to what they say, showing

respect, being helpful, and saying kind words to them. Show children how to find

Deuteronomy 5:16 in the Bible.

* Challenge: Lead children to count how many books of the Bible come before

Deuteronomy.

►Surprise Snack Week 1 __ Week 2 __

Fill each paper bag with a fruit snack, sheet of stickers, and a note card with the word

Genesis printed on it. Surprise each child with a sack to open. Guide children to remove

the items from their bags. Invite them to talk about the stickers and how they represent

what God made. Encourage them to decorate their sacks with the stickers. Let children

eat their fruit snacks and try to read the word on the note card. Help children find

Genesis in the Bible. Mention that Genesis is the first book in the Bible. Say: “Today’s

Bible story about the first family God made is in the Book of Genesis.” Guide kids to put

the note card anywhere in the Book of Genesis.

►Sheep Leap Week 1 __ Week 2 __

Ask: “Which son of Adam and Eve cared for the family’s sheep?” (Abel) Invite each child

to touch and hold a cotton ball. Ask kids to tell you how the cotton ball feels. Explain

that it feels soft, sort of like sheep’s wool. Mention that God made sheep. Sheep can

jump and leap. Play a giggle game. Toss a cotton ball into the air to pretend it is a sheep

jumping and leaping. When the ball is in the air, kids may giggle. When it hits the

ground, kids should stop laughing and say aloud Genesis 1:1: “In the beginning God

made the world.” Continue to play until children can easily say the verse. Show children

how to find the verse in the Bible.

Songhai Phrases

Hello!Fofo! (FO-fo)

How are you?Matu nu go? (MAH-too-NEW-go)

General responses:

Fine.Banni samey. (ban-SAH-may)

I thank God.Ey g’Irkoy saabu. (aa-GIL-kay-SAH-boe)

My name is . . .Ey ma . . . (AA-mah)

What is your name?Matu nu maha? (MAH-tu-NEW-MAH-ha)

Thank you.Fofo. (FO-fo)

May God bless you.Irikey ma nu albarkendi. (EAR-kay-MAH-new-ALL-bar-CAN-dee)
